Samoan Teachers reflect: Educating with the Heart of Don Bosco

ALAFUA: 8th February -- As part of their Staff Conference to commence the 2010 school year the staff of Don Bosco Technical Centre, Alafua, Samoa, spent time coming to know Don Bosco and his Preventive System more deeply and reflecting on their role as Salesian Educators. The event took place towards the end of January.
    Fr Bernie Graham sdb, Delegate for Youth Ministry for the Australia-Pacific province, provided input and led the reflection process over three extended sessions, one each day, under the theme “Educating with the Heart of Don Bosco”. The three sessions were:
1.Don Bosco and the Preventive System
2.The Preventive System and the Gospels
3.A Salesian Educational Vision for Samoa 
    The conference also included the Celebration of Eucharist each day and Morning and Evening Prayer utilising the beauties of both the Samoan and English languages and styles of liturgy.
    About 25 staff participated in the seminar including Fr Petelo Vito Pau sdb, Rector and Principal, Sr Monika Viapuna RNDM, Deputy Principal, and Salesians on staff, Frs Sefo Mulipola, Falani Felise and Aleki Piula.
    The staff were encouraged and challenged to begin interpreting the Preventive System and Don Bosco’s vision for the education and evangelisation of the young into the Samoan culture and context and into the specific context of the Technical Centre.
